Bir konferans eklentisinde hata oluştu. Örnek kullanım:
var conferenceError = ConferenceDataService.newConferenceError() .setConferenceErrorType(ConferenceErrorType.PERMANENT);
var state = ScriptApp.newStateToken() .withMethod('myLoginCallbackFunction'); .withTimeout(3600) .createToken(); var authenticationUrl = 'https://script.google.com/a/google.com/d/' + ScriptApp.getScriptId() + '/usercallback?state=' + state; var conferenceError = ConferenceDataService.newConferenceError() .setConferenceErrorType(ConferenceDataService.ConferenceErrorType.AUTHENTICATION) .setAuthenticationUrl(authenticationUrl);
Yöntemler
Yöntem | Dönüş türü | Kısa açıklama |
---|---|---|
setAuthenticationUrl(authenticationUrl) | ConferenceError | Hata türü AUTHENTICATION ise eklenti
kullanıcıların giriş yapmasına izin vermek için eklentiyi geri çağıran bir URL sağlar. |
setConferenceErrorType(conferenceErrorType) | ConferenceError | Bu ConferenceError hata türünü ayarlar. |
Ayrıntılı belgeler
setAuthenticationUrl(authenticationUrl)
Hata türü AUTHENTICATION
ise eklenti
kullanıcıların giriş yapmasına izin vermek için eklentiyi geri çağıran bir URL sağlar. için maksimum uzunluk
bu alan 1800 karakterdir.
Parametreler
Ad | Tür | Açıklama |
---|---|---|
authenticationUrl | String | Ayarlanacak kimlik doğrulama URL'si. |
Return
ConferenceError
— zincirleme için bu nesne
Fırlatma
Error
: Sağlanan URL geçerli bir http/https URL'si değilse veya çok fazlaysa
gerekir.
setConferenceErrorType(conferenceErrorType)
Bu ConferenceError
hata türünü ayarlar.
Parametreler
Ad | Tür | Açıklama |
---|---|---|
conferenceErrorType | ConferenceErrorType | Ayarlanacak hatanın türü. |
Return
ConferenceError
— zincirleme için bu nesne